Approaches that guide online therapy and practical steps forward
Angela uses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) to help clients identify unhelpful thought patterns and change behaviors that maintain distress, offering concrete skills for anxiety, stress, and difficulties with mood. Solution-Focused Therapy complements this by concentrating on strengths and small, achievable steps that move clients toward their preferred outcomes rather than dwelling on problems.Choosing the right approach is collaborative work. The therapist will discuss goals, preferences, and what has or hasn’t worked in the past, then tailor techniques so the plan fits each person's needs. This collaborative process helps ensure sessions remain focused and relevant as progress unfolds.
Online formats include video calls, phone sessions, live chat, and text-based messaging, which make it easier to fit therapy into busy schedules and to connect from different locations within the clinician's practice area. These options provide flexibility in how work gets done, allowing clients to use more structured sessions for skill-building or briefer contacts for problem-solving and check-ins.
